B91 1AN is a sought-after residential area on Warwick Road, 0.4km from Worlds End in Solihull. Administratively it sits within Silhill ward and the Solihull constituency.

One of the more sought-after postcodes in B91, B91 1AN offers a settled suburb of older couples whose children have left home. By day, the area transitions to a professional home-workers in outer suburbs character: ethnically mixed self-employed professional services, home workers in outer suburbs. An average age of 45 puts this squarely in mixed-family territory — professional couples, school-age children households, and established residents all sharing the streets. 87% of residents own their home — above average for the district, consistent with a stable and sought-after address. The area has a notably diverse population — 33% of residents identify as non-white, reflecting the multicultural character of this part of Solihull.

Safety: Crime rates are low here at 5 incidents per 1,000 residents — well below average and reassuring for families. Property: Average house prices are around £371k. The area ranks among the least deprived 20% in England — a strong signal of community wellbeing, good schools, and low crime.

Census 2021 statistics for B91 1AN are sourced from Output Area E00051692 (shared with 9 postcodes in this micro-neighbourhood). Property prices come from HM Land Registry.
